Tony first looks at some coats of arms of British families, and then looks at mons (Japanese heraldic symbols). He also explains the mathematics of circular mons which consist of 3 or 5 segments.
Tony and Margot visit Holmer Green Middle School in Buckinghamshire, and The Japanese School in Acton, London. They watch the children in both schools making pictures of the East, and compare their different styles.
In "Hartbeat Handy Hints", Margot demonstrates a method for copying a shape, by cutting out a template and drawing round it. Tony demonstrates a different method - putting chalk on the back of a drawing, and then tracing over the drawing to produce a chalk copy on some paper underneath.
Margot makes some "diamonds" using mirror card (sorry about the short break in the recording).
Finally, Tony displays his cardboard Japanese samurai sword, with a sword guard in the shape of a crab. He makes a wax rubbing of the sword guard, and uses blue ink to develop the picture.
